Redhat Linux5.6上Oracle 10g从10.2.0.1升至10.2.0.4指南

版权申诉
0 下载量 68 浏览量 更新于2024-07-02 收藏 3.7MB DOC 举报
"该文档详细介绍了在Redhat Linux 5.6环境下,如何安装Oracle 10g(10.2.0.1)数据库以及将其升级至10.2.0.4版本的步骤。内容包括安装前的准备工作、硬件要求、用户与组的创建、安装目录的设定、内核参数的调整以及补丁的应用。" 在安装Oracle 10g之前,首先确保系统是Redhat Linux Server 5.6,并且满足一定的硬件要求。至少需要2GB的物理内存,可以通过`grep MemTotal /proc/meminfo`命令来检查。交换分区应不少于1GB,推荐为物理内存的两倍,可以用`grep SwapTotal /proc/meminfo`查看。另外,至少需要4GB的硬盘空间,可以使用`df -k`命令检查。 在软件准备方面,需下载RedHat Linux的RPM补丁包、Oracle 10g(10.2.0.1)的安装文件以及两个补丁文件,分别是用于升级到10.2.0.4的p6810189_10204_Linux-x86-64.zip和p8350262_10204_Generic.zip。 安装过程中,需要创建特定的用户和组。首先,使用root账户创建`oinstall`和`dba`两个用户组,然后创建名为`oracle`的用户,将其添加到这两个组中。接着,设置`oracle`用户的密码。此外,还需要创建Oracle软件的安装目录,例如`/oracle/product/10.2/db_1`,并修改其所有者为`oracle`用户和`oinstall`组,同时设定适当的权限。 为了使Oracle能正常运行,需要调整Linux内核参数。在`/etc/sysctl.conf`文件中,增加或修改关于共享内存的参数,如`kernel.shmall`、`kernel.shmmax`、`kernel.shmmni`等,这些参数对于Oracle数据库的性能至关重要。例如,`kernel.shmall`设置为2097152,`kernel.shmmax`设置为2147483648,`kernel.shmmni`设置为4096。 安装完成后,要进行Oracle数据库的升级,需要应用下载的补丁。通常,这涉及到解压补丁文件,然后按照Oracle提供的文档指引执行相应的脚本或命令,以完成数据库实例的更新。 这个过程涉及了Linux操作系统管理、Oracle数据库的安装、系统资源的调配以及数据库版本升级等多个IT领域的知识点,对于理解Linux环境下的Oracle数据库管理具有很高的实践价值。